§ 10-18-7-5 — Authority to hold and manage funds in trust; trusts created by will

Text

(a)A memorial corporation organized under this chapter may hold and manage funds, money, or property in trust for any person or for any purpose expressed in the terms of the trust. However, the trust must be for some of the purposes or objects set forth in sections 1 and 2 of this chapter.
(b)A person competent to make a will may create a trust under this section. [Pre-2003 Recodification Citation: 10-7-12-5.]
